An Oxford Spinout Sold Anthropic 250 Million Dollars of Chips That Do Not Exist Yet

Fractile is reportedly raising 600 million dollars at a 6.5 billion valuation, six times its May mark, after an initial deal to supply Anthropic with inference chips. The chips are not expected until 2027.

Fractile, a four-year-old chip company spun out of the University of Oxford, is reportedly in talks to raise around 600 million dollars at a 6.5 billion dollar pre-money valuation. In May the company raised 220 million at roughly 1 billion, in a round led by Accel, Founders Fund and Factorial. That is a more than sixfold jump in three months. The reason is an initial agreement to supply Anthropic with about 250 million dollars of inference chips, with both sides signalling they want to expand it. Bloomberg first reported the raise; treat the figures as reported rather than confirmed.

The technical pitch is worth understanding because it explains the timing. Chips designed for AI normally keep the model’s weights, meaning the numbers that make up the trained model, in separate memory chips and fetch them across a connection every time they are needed. That fetching is slow and it is where a great deal of the energy goes. Fractile, founded in 2022 by Oxford PhD Walter Goodwin, puts compute and memory on the same piece of silicon using SRAM, a faster memory type that sits directly on the die. The company claims this can run large language models up to 100 times faster than existing hardware at 90 percent lower operating cost. Those are the company’s own numbers and no independent benchmark exists, so hold them loosely.

Here is why a 250 million dollar order for chips that will not ship until 2027 is worth 5 billion dollars of valuation. Two things are squeezing the industry at once. Inference, the cost of actually running a model for every user request, has overtaken training as the dominant expense for anyone with real customers. And memory has become brutally expensive: DDR5 prices are up several hundred percent in a year because AI accelerators consume the wafers that would otherwise make ordinary DRAM. A chip architecture that needs far less external memory is therefore attacking both problems at the same moment. It also explains why Anthropic, which has been reported committing tens of billions to compute and is heading toward a public listing where margins will be examined, is willing to place a bet this early.

The caveats are large. Nothing here has been demonstrated at scale outside the company, and building a genuinely new chip architecture is where most silicon startups die. Anthropic’s order is an initial agreement, not a locked contract, and a sixfold valuation increase in three months on the back of one customer reads differently depending on how the next two years go.

What this means for you: nothing you can buy, and no price you pay changes this year. What is worth noticing is the direction. Almost every AI cost story right now, from memory prices to model discounting to Anthropic reportedly buying an efficiency software company, comes back to the same thing: running models is expensive and everyone is hunting for a way to make each chip serve more requests. If that hunt succeeds, the result is eventually cheaper access for the rest of us. There is a smaller European point too: a UK company built serious hardware, and hardware is the layer where Europe has been almost entirely absent so far.
